Hyperthyroidism Blood Pressure Complications, The risk of hyperthyroidism blood pressure is more in those people with untreated hyperthyroidism. The systolic pressure often rises.

The metabolism speeds up due to the increase in thyroid hormone production in the body.

Chronic hyperthyroidism is also associated with tachycardia or increased heart rate. These can cause an increase in hyperthyroidism blood pressure.

There is evidence suggesting an increased risk of hypertension in overt hyperthyroidism, but subclinical hyperthyroidism and hypertension relation are not much explored.

A study published in the European Journal of endocrinology in 2009, however, disproves any relation between subclinical hyperthyroidism blood pressure, pulse or even incident hypertension.

This shows the controversial nature of the association of an increase in blood pressure and hyperthyroidism.
